Would this be a reaccuring dislocation and do I need surgery to repair it?

In 2007 I fell down stairs and dislocated right shoulder. When in ER nurse helping me get shirt back on and shoulder dislocated again. It was replaced again and 2 weeks later was sent for MRI. The MRI report was:a tear of the anterior inferior labrum with some stripping of the inferior glenohumeral and a Hill-Sachs deformity. I was told that I needed surgery at this point. However, I was left in a sling for over 2 months and the shoulder froze in place. after months of phyical therapy and a cortizone shoot I regained complete use of my arm and shoulder. Now 3 years later the arm dislocated again while I was sleeping.
